Executive Summary of the American Radium Society Appropriate Use Criteria for Selective Use of Pelvic Radiation

Abstract:
Pelvic radiotherapy is commonly incorporated in the treatment of locally-advanced rectal cancer to reduce the risk of locoregional recurrence, but can be associated with substantial acute toxicity and long-term morbidity. However, treatment may be personalized for selective use of radiotherapy in a subset of patients identified to be at low to intermediate risk of locoregional recurrence following resection. This multi-specialty-led committee included gastrointestinal radiation and medical oncology, gastroenterology, radiology, and colorectal surgery. Using the Population, Intervention, Comparator, Outcome, Timing and Study Design (PICOTS) framework, evidence regarding treatment outcomes was assessed using Cochrane and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) methodology. Eligible studies included prospective and retrospective (n ≥ 50) studies published between 1/1/2005 - 6/24/2025 from Embase, Medline and PubMed databases. Study type and quality were assessed. Well-established RAND corportaion/University of California Los Angeles (RAND-UCLA) consensus methodology (modified Delphi) was used to rate the appropriateness of the treatment options. Of the 110 articles identified using the search strategy, 35 were selected that met all inclusion criteria. Of the 35 references used as evidence, 35 are categorized as therapeutic including 14 well-designed studies (Phase II randomized and Phase III), 12 moderately well-designed studies that account for most common biases (matched cohort and Phase II studies), 7 studies with design limitations (retrospective reviews), and 3 meta-analyses. Variant cases were developed as examples to illustrate practical applications of consensus recommendations for when RT can be safely omitted. A treatment algorithm is also provided to assist with treatment decisions when considering selective use of pelvic RT.
